Puma Capital Group is seeking a Client Relations Associate to provide high-quality service to our investors and advisers. This role involves handling client queries, processing legal documents, and supporting fundraising efforts. A strong attention to detail and the ability to effectively prioritise is essential.
The ideal candidate will have experience in a client-facing role within financial services, a good understanding of financial products, and a desire to pursue further qualifications in investment operations.

How to prepare for a job interview at Puma Capital Group
✨Brush Up on Financial Analysis Skills
Make sure you're well-versed in financial concepts and analytical techniques relevant to banking and financial services. Get comfortable with tools like Excel for modelling or financial forecasting, as technical questions in this area are common during interviews with Puma Capital Group.
✨Prepare for Case Studies
Expect to tackle case studies that demonstrate your problem-solving skills in real-world banking scenarios. Familiarise yourself with the types of problems you might face—think risk assessments or investment evaluations—and be ready to articulate your thought process clearly.
